Geometric Minimalism: Less Form, More Impact ⬜

In minimalism, form speaks volumes. 📐 Geometric shapes are the bedrock of this aesthetic, providing structure and visual interest without clutter. Think clean lines, simple shapes like squares, circles, and rectangles, and a restrained color palette. The focus is on the purity of the form itself and its spatial relationship. Each element is intentional and contributes to the overall balance. Geometric minimalism is about creating serene, uncluttered environments where the beauty of basic shapes can truly shine.
